			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>He&#8217;s done it again. Jean Charles de Castelbajac, arguably France&#8217;s most exuberant and quirky fashion designer, has brought out a new batch of weird and wonderful watches for SS2011. They&#8217;re bright, artistic, slightly surreal and certain to be a big hit this year&#8230;</p>
<p>JC/DC&#8217;s first foray into timepieces was in 2009 with the hugely popular <a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/castelbajac-jcdc-pop-hours-red" target="_blank">Pop Hours watch</a>, based on the Lego bricks that so often feature in his own couture designs. With a chunky strap and invisible touch-sensitive buttons it combines sleek styling with a playful nod to everyone&#8217;s favourite childhood toy. Unsurprisingly, it remains a huge hit.</p>
<div id="attachment_219"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 160px"><a href="http://watchmeblog.files.wordpress.com/2011/03/jean-charles-de-castelbajac-jcdc-pop-hours-watch-1.jpg"><img class="size-thumbnail wp-image-219" title="jean-charles-de-castelbajac-jcdc-pop-hours-watch-1" src="http://watchmeblog.files.wordpress.com/2011/03/jean-charles-de-castelbajac-jcdc-pop-hours-watch-1.jpg?w=150&#038;h=100" alt="" width="150" height="100" /></a><p class="wp-caption-text">Monsieur Castelbajac striking a suitably avant garde pose.</p></div>
<p>Then in 2010 came the chunky <a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/jcdc-ufo-watch-black" target="_blank">UFO watch</a>, to tie in with his alien inspired pop-up shop in Selfridges. With lights and beeping sounds whenever you press the button to tell the time, it certainly isn&#8217;t one for the shy a retiring fashionista &#8211; but it does look seriously cool.</p>
<p>Now he&#8217;s brought out <a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/collections/jcdc-castelbajac-pop-hours-watch" target="_blank">two batches of Limited Edition watches</a>, four designed by him and four more by the Parisian design duo Munchausen. Only 1,000 pieces of each model have been produced and they&#8217;re bound to sell like hot cakes. The four Time Gallery designs all feature drawings by the great man himself &#8211; slightly reminiscent of Hockney sketches we think &#8211; picked out in bold primary colours. They are called very strange names like <a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/jc-dc-chic-to-cheek-watch" target="_blank">Chic to Cheek</a> and <a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/jc-dc-gone-with-the-wind-watch" target="_blank">Gone With the Wind</a> and are the epitome of JC/DC: arty, surreal ideas turned into eye-catching and stylish designs.</p>

<p><a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/search?q=automatic" target="_blank">Automatic watches</a> are a great eco option as they don&#8217;t require batteries, so have no issues concerning electronic waste that can be difficult to dispose of. Automatic watches are powered by kinetic energy from your own body movements, so each time you move your wrist a weight moves around a central pivot inside the watch and winds up the mechanism. Clever! 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>This <a title="Smiths Vintage Watch" href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/retro-smiths-mens-watch" target="_blank">Smith&#8217;s Watch</a> shows how the UK embraced modernity in the late sixties. The lozenge-shaped case is a cool matt-finish gold-tone and very chunky. It has great detailing including applied hour markers and the quarter-seconds marked around the edge of the dial.</p>
<p>Smith&#8217;s was one of the pre-eminent engineering companies in the UK in the first half of the twentieth century, making mileometers and other instruments for the automobile industry, as well as watches. The wind-up mechanism for this watch came from Switzerland, but was probably put together in the UK. They stopped making watches by the 1980s and have since become a collector&#8217;s brand. The date function still works and it&#8217;s in very good condition.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Our favourite vintage watches have something unusual about them &#8211; something that makes you think you&#8217;ll never see another quite like it. That&#8217;s how we feel about this gorgeous <a title="Watch Me Go Wittnauer" href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/rolled-gold-wittnauer-vintage-watch" target="_blank">Wittnauer vintage watch</a>. The rolled gold case has been beautifully shaped and machined, like an art deco cigarette case.</p>
<div id="attachment_184" class="wp-caption aligncenter" style="width: 310px"><a href="http://www.watchmego.co.uk/products/rolled-gold-wittnauer-vintage-watch"><img class="size-medium wp-image-184" title="Wittnauer_gold_watch1_large" src="http://watchmeblog.files.wordpress.com/2010/11/wittnauer_gold_watch1_large.jpg?w=300&#038;h=225" alt="" width="300" height="225" /></a></dt>
</dl>
</div>
<p>A bit of research on the company suggests an interesting history. Founded in America in 1890, Wittnauer timepieces that were used on trips made by navigators, explorers, and astronomers. They were thought to be at the cutting edge of accuracy and style, and were <em>de rigeur </em>with pioneer aviators in the early twentieth century. They created the first waterproof, shock-proof and anti-magnetic watch, and even helped Commander Richard E. Byrd navigate the first flight over the North Pole in 1926.</p>
<p>No surprises, then, that this example from the 40s is such a stunner and keeping perfect time. You don&#8217;t have to fly to the North Pole with it, but you could if you wanted to. The firm was bought by Bulova in 2001, so they&#8217;re still making high quality watches, although none as cool as this one.</p>
